Academic research could be an intimidating experience if researchers fail to plan it properly. One of the critical requirements for successful research conduction is choosing the right research methodology suiting the aims and objective of the study. A well-written methodology section of a research paper should answer the What, Why, and How of research methods applied during the research process.
Enago in collaboration with RAxter conducted a panel discussion to address topical queries related to research methodology. The discussion is primarily focused on the following points:
- Identifying the right research methodology
- How are research design and research methodology interrelated?
- Providing evidence to prove the research approach
- Tips to compare and contrast research papers containing related experimental designs or datasets
- Strategies for boosting the reviewing process: How to keep up with ‘state-of-the-art’ literature
- Collating key findings to write a comprehensive review
